COME ON BABY LETS DO THE TWIST CAP 
Thank you Virginia for testing this pattern. 
SIZE: 12-14 inches 
NOTES:     
 
MATERIALS: Worsted weight yarn approximately 1 ounce cap only 
US size 10.5 (6.5 mm) 16 inch circular   knitting needle  US size 10.5 (6.5 mm) double pointed needles Tapestry needle Marker 
INSTRUCTIONS:  With 16 inch needle, cast on 48 sts. Join and work in the round. 
Place marker to denote beginning of   round.  
Rounds   1-5:  *K1,   p1.  Repeat from * around.  (48 sts) Rounds 6-8: *K3 p3. Repeat from * around. Rounds 9-11: P1, *k3 p3. Repeat from * around. End with p2. Rounds 12-14: P2, *k3 p3. Repeat from * around. End with p1. 
Rounds 15-17: P3, *k3 p3.  Repeat from * around.  End with k3. Rounds 18-20: K1, p3, *k3 p3. Repeat from * around. End with k2. Rounds 21-23: 
Begin decrease rounds. Round 24: *K3, p1, p2tog. Repeat from * around. (40 sts) Round 25: *K3, p2. Repeat from * around. (40 sts) Round 26: * K3, p2tog. Repeat from * around. (32 sts) Round 27: Knit. (32 sts) Round 28: * Round 29: *K1, k2tog. (16 sts) Round 30: *K2tog. Repeat from * around. (8 sts) Round 31: *K2tog. Repeat from * around. (4 sts) Finish in one of these two ways: 
1.  Cut yarn leaving a 6 inch   tail.  Use tapestry needle to run yarn   tail through the stitches and pull to close.     
Weave in ends.   
2.  Optional I Cord   Knot. 
Knit 6 inch I Cord with the remaining 4   stitches. 
Cut yarn leaving a 6 inch tail. 
Use tapestry needle to run yarn tail   through the stitches and pull to close.     
Now run yarn down the center of the I   Cord. 
Tie I Cord in a knot.  
Weave in ends.
